What was the result of the study?

In a study that was conducted by Albert Mehrabian and his colleagues in 1967, the researchers obtained the following figure to explain communication and these were: “7 percent verbal, 38 percent vocal, and 55 percent facial.”

So, from this result, it is quite clear that verbal communication only comprises 7% of the communication spectrum while 93% goes to the non-verbal modes of expression. The results from this study have been contended by some people who do not fully agree with the results.

The term "Aggregate Limit" refers to the most that an insurer will spend on ALL claims made on behalf of the bank throughout the policy period.

The correct option is C.

What does Aggregate Limit mean?

Your aggregate limit is the total amount that your insurance company will cover for all claims that you submit while the policy is in effect, which is normally one year. Per-occurrence (or per-claim) restrictions are different from aggregate limits. These speak about the most a given insurer will spend on a single claim and incident.

Where are aggregate limitations used?

A policyholder's maximum reimbursement from an insurer for all insured losses over a specific time period, often one year, is known as the "aggregate limit." Typically, insurance contracts place limits on both the total number of claims and individual claims.

Continues to work at a minimum wage job (i.e. accepts institutionalized means for success) is considered to fall under ritualism mode of individual adaptation.

The minimal amount of compensation that an employer is compelled to pay wage earners for the job completed during a certain period and that cannot be decreased by a collective agreement or an individual contract is known as a minimum wage.


American sociologist Robert K. Merton created the idea of ritualism as a component of his structural strain theory. It alludes to the widespread behaviour of going through the motions of daily life despite rejecting the objectives or principles that underpin those behaviors.
